: Despite the cost of living rising, consumers are more upbeat about household expenses, J.P. Morgan survey says

Socialising, eating out, and buying clothing are the top three ways consumers are planning to cutback amid the rising cost of living this year in the U.S. and Europe.

Rising household costs remain a day-to-day headache for many consumers, as revealed by the latest inflation figures, but surprisingly, many are less worried about their personal expenses than six months ago, according to a new survey by J.P. Morgan JPM.
